How to Actually Do This Thing (It’s Way Easier Than You Think)

morning meditation

Starting morning meditation doesn’t have to be some big production. Honestly, consistency beats perfection every single time, so don’t stress about doing it “right.”

Step 1: Get Comfy

Sit however feels good—on the floor, in a chair, wherever. Just keep your back reasonably straight (you’re not auditioning for perfect posture). Relax your shoulders and let your face soften. You’re not trying to look like a meditation stock photo here.

Step 2: Close Your Eyes and Just Breathe

Close your eyes and breathe through your nose. There’s something naturally calming about nasal breathing that just makes everything feel more peaceful. Don’t overcomplicate it.

Step 3: Pay Attention to Your Breathing

Just notice what it feels like when air goes in and out. Cool on the inhale, warm on the exhale. Let your breath be the only thing moving while everything else gets still. This is basically the foundation of the whole thing.

Step 4: Slow It Down a Bit

Gradually let your breathing get longer and deeper. Fill up your belly first, then your chest. Make your exhales smooth and complete. Think of your breath like a gentle wave—bringing in good vibes and washing out any tension or negativity.

Step 5: Get a Little Grateful

Take a moment to appreciate your breath, your body, and this new day. Einstein had this great quote about how you can choose to see everything as a miracle or nothing as a miracle. I’m team “everything is pretty amazing” personally.

Step 6: Try Some Positive Self-Talk

Repeat some affirmations that feel right to you. Things like “I’m flexible when plans change,” “I’m patient with myself,” “I embrace new opportunities,” or “I love myself just as I am.” Pick whatever resonates and let those words really sink in.

Step 7: Back to the Breathing

Return your attention to just breathing. Notice how your body feels after those affirmations. Your mind will wander (that’s totally normal), so just gently bring your focus back to the sensation of air moving in and out.

Step 8: Ease Back into the World

When you’re ready, slowly open your eyes and take in your surroundings. Notice colors, light, sounds, maybe even smells. This mindful transition back makes regular moments feel more special and connects you to all the beauty that’s always around us.

FAQ: Morning Meditation

What is morning meditation?

Morning meditation is a simple mindfulness or breathing practice done shortly after waking up. It helps you start the day with calm, clarity, and intention. This routine often includes breathwork, affirmations, or guided meditation.

Why should I meditate in the morning?

Morning meditation sets a positive tone for your day. It reduces stress, improves focus, and helps regulate emotions. Meditating before daily distractions begin increases mental clarity and emotional balance.

How do I start a morning meditation routine?

Start with just 5 minutes. Find a quiet space, sit comfortably, and focus on your breath. You can follow a guided session, repeat affirmations, or simply observe your thoughts without judgment. Consistency is key.

Is it better to meditate in the morning or at night?

Both times have benefits. Morning meditation boosts focus, energy, and emotional control for the day ahead. Night meditation helps unwind, reduce anxiety, and improve sleep. Choose what fits your lifestyle—or do both for deeper results.

What’s the best morning meditation technique for beginners?

The best beginner-friendly technique is mindful breathing. Inhale deeply through the nose, exhale slowly, and stay focused on each breath. Apps and short guided meditations are also great tools to get started.
